Biography

Kim McLear is an author, speaker, and social designer who works at the vibrant intersections of the arts, tech, wellbeing, civic engagement, and justice. CEO & Artist-In-Chief of Humanity Amplified Design Studio, Kim works with changemakers around the world to reimagine social innovation within workplaces, communities, and governments.Kim previously served 20 years of distinguished public service as a senior officer in the U.S. Coast Guard, including details to the Cybersecurity and Infrastructure Security Agency, and the Department of Homeland Security.

A former professor, engineer, cabinet-level special assistant, and whistleblower, she is an internationally recognized champion for bravely exposing three of the largest cover-ups of racism, sexual assault, and retaliation in recent U.S. military history. Kim holds a Ph.D. in Systems Engineering from The George Washington University. She serves on boards for the American Psychological Association and the Royal Society of the Arts. Kim is a former State of the Union guest of honor who has been featured in numerous media outlets from CNN, Forbes, AP, to the New York Times, including a CROWN Act cover issue of Glamour Magazine.
